Strategy in Motion: The Hidden Science Behind Modern Sports Games

Sports games, whether played on courts, fields, or digital arenas, have always been about more than physical exertion. Beneath every breathtaking goal or game-winning shot lies a foundation of structure, analysis, and calculation that shapes every second of action. For the average spectator, the magic lies in the moment—the unexpected slam dunk, the impossible save, or the last-minute penalty kick. But for analysts, coaches, and serious enthusiasts, every play is a reflection of deeper systems at work. A soccer team's pressing strategy, a basketball coach's zone defense, or a quarterback’s reading of coverage isn’t spontaneous—it’s rehearsed, refined, and reviewed. This is where the real richness of sports games reveals itself. In the current era, where performance is scrutinized frame by frame, analysis has become a core component of competitive advantage. The use of data, from GPS tracking to biometrics, allows teams to design not just better tactics, but smarter players. It’s not uncommon for a baseball pitcher to alter his grip based on predictive heat maps or for an esports team to counter an opponent’s composition by studying match footage. Whether you're exploring the geometry behind pick-and-rolls or understanding the probability models in cricket, analytical coverage of sports is no longer a niche—it’s central to how games are played, coached, and understood. But the beauty of sports analysis isn’t just in algorithms or numbers. It’s in how those numbers translate to real-world action. A change in formation mid-game, a substitution made to exploit a weakness, or a high-risk strategy deployed when trailing are all decisions rooted in analysis. These decisions change careers, define seasons, and reshape the histories of entire franchises. And as fans become more informed, their appreciation for the game deepens. They begin to see patterns, anticipate moves, and evaluate decisions not just on outcome, but on intent and context. This analytical mindset fosters a smarter, more engaged fanbase—one that thrives on understanding the "why" behind the "what." In essence, sports games today are chess matches in motion, with each piece moving according to an evolving logic that analysts strive to master.


How Real-Time Data is Revolutionizing In-Game Decisions


One of the most significant advancements in modern sports games is the rise of real-time data integration. Coaches, players, and even fans now have access to information that was once only available post-game. Sensors embedded in equipment and wearables, satellite-enhanced positioning systems, and instant video replay tools are feeding decision-makers with constant feedback. This data isn’t limited to physical metrics like speed, stamina, or trajectory—it extends to situational context like player spacing, opposition weaknesses, and even crowd influence. In football, for instance, managers can now adjust formation within minutes of noticing fatigue patterns or gaps in defensive coverage. In basketball, tablet-equipped assistants offer players live heat maps to guide shot selection. Even in motorsport, engineers communicate directly with drivers, offering micro-level input on braking points and gear shifts based on live telemetry. This new frontier has changed the role of analysts on the sidelines. They’re not just post-game reviewers—they’re live contributors, feeding insights that impact tactical choices in real time. These developments have also influenced how players train. Athletes now simulate game situations using virtual environments that mimic real opponents' styles based on data-driven projections. Training sessions have evolved from static drills to dynamic scenarios, calibrated by precise inputs. Data also influences substitution strategies and injury prevention. Monitoring load management has become an art form, especially in leagues with tight schedules. Rather than waiting for players to express fatigue, coaching teams receive proactive alerts to rotate or rest key performers. Beyond professional play, this data revolution has begun to democratize sports knowledge. High school teams, local clubs, and even individual athletes can access basic analytics tools, leveling the playing field for talent development. What was once an elite advantage is now widespread. Still, this explosion of data also raises new challenges: how to balance intuition with analytics, how to avoid overdependence, and how to protect athlete privacy. As teams continue to refine their approach, the goal remains clear—to make smarter, faster, and more effective decisions that can tip the scale in competitive environments. Real-time analysis isn't a trend—it's now the nervous system of modern sports, pulsing with information that changes the very way games are played.


The Psychology of Performance and Competitive Intelligence


While statistics and tactics drive much of sports analysis, the psychological aspect is equally vital and far more elusive. Mental performance in sports isn’t just about confidence—it encompasses preparation, resilience, focus, and the ability to adapt under pressure. For every tactical play, there’s a mental one unfolding simultaneously. Great athletes aren't just physically superior; they think faster, handle stress better, and remain composed when stakes are highest. The most brilliant sports strategies often fail not because they’re technically flawed, but because players struggle with execution due to psychological pressure. Sports psychology as a discipline has grown significantly, with entire support teams dedicated to helping athletes visualize success, overcome trauma, and strengthen concentration. Techniques such as mindfulness, visualization, and breathing regulation have entered mainstream training. Players watch simulations not just to study opponents but to mentally prepare for in-game adversity. Analysts now incorporate behavioral patterns into game reviews, identifying when a player might be susceptible to mistakes or when momentum shifts could affect emotional control. This deeper lens adds an entirely new dimension to post-game breakdowns. For instance, in tennis, an analyst might review a player's serve statistics and combine it with footage showing nervous body language before a double fault. Coaches then use this information to design more effective mental coaching or peer support. In team sports, chemistry, communication, and leadership dynamics are dissected just like formations or passing percentages. Successful franchises invest in personality profiling to optimize player pairings, leadership roles, and locker room atmosphere. Even trash talk and gamesmanship are analyzed—understanding what psychological triggers opponents respond to or what emotional states lead to peak performance. Competitive intelligence has expanded to study not just how teams play, but how they behave emotionally in various scenarios. It’s not uncommon for scouts to assess how a player reacts after a mistake or how they lift teammates during setbacks. These intangible insights often predict long-term success better than stats alone. Sports games and their analysis now depend as much on the mental realm as they do on the physical. As this focus continues to grow, the line between athletic performance and psychological resilience will blur further, revealing that in many ways, winning starts in the mind long before it reaches the scoreboard.
